About Kelly
Kelly Waldron is a licensed mental health counselor with twenty years of clinical experience. She focuses on stress, anxiety, family tensions, parenting challenges, anger, and depression. Kelly approaches people with respect and a belief that they know their own story best.
She encourages small steps and recognizes that starting therapy takes real courage. In sessions Kelly helps clients sort through day-to-day problems and strong emotions. She listens for patterns in relationships and communication, then works with clients to try different ways of responding.

Approaches that translate well to online family work
Kelly uses evidence-based techniques that focus on clear, practical steps. One approach emphasizes skills for managing anxiety and mood symptoms through regular practice and simple coping strategies. This helps people reduce day-to-day distress and respond differently to stressors.Another approach targets patterns in relationships and communication. It looks at how attachment and interaction habits keep problems going and teaches new ways to connect and set boundaries. This type of work is useful for family tensions and parenting challenges.
Deciding which method fits best is a collaborative process. Kelly talks with each person about their goals and preferences, then recommends approaches to try together. She adjusts plans as progress and needs change so the work stays relevant and practical.
Online therapy offers flexibility for busy families. Sessions can happen by video call, phone, live chat, or text-based messaging to match different schedules and comfort levels. These options make it easier to keep continuity, try techniques in real life between sessions, and maintain regular contact when support is needed.
